About P. Le Gauffre
P. Le Gauffre is a scholar working on Environmental Engineering, Civil and Structural Engineering and Management, Monitoring, Policy and Law, having authored 20 papers that have together received 414 indexed citations. Recurring topics across this work include Water Systems and Optimization (9 papers), Infrastructure Maintenance and Monitoring (8 papers) and Urban Stormwater Management Solutions (7 papers). The work is most often cited by research in Civil and Structural Engineering (267 citations), Environmental Engineering (147 citations) and Global and Planetary Change (85 citations). P. Le Gauffre has collaborated with scholars based in France, Germany and Canada. Frequent co-authors include Frédéric Cherqui, Mehdi Ahmadi, Hans Korving, F.H.L.R. Clemens, Thomas Ertl, Karsten Müller, Rolf Baur, Fabrice Emeriault, Richard Kastner and Denys Breysse.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Automation in Construction.
